Today we took a boat ride through Little Venice in West London. it is called Little Venice because there are lots of canals that were used for transporting goods around London. Nowadays the boats carry passengers, and rubbish and some people use the boats as their houses. In the olden days the boats had no motors so they were pulled along the canals by horses who walked on the canal banks. However, when the boats reached a tunnel, they had to use man power and the horses waited for the boats to come through the other side of the canal.
